Why graffiti removal is critical for Edgware commercial properties

Edgware is a dynamic hub with a mix of independent retailers, national brands, offices, and service providers. A graffiti incident can have multiple negative consequences that go beyond cosmetic concerns. First impressions are powerful in retail and business districts. A dirty storefront can deter passersby and reduce perceived value even if sales are strong. Second, graffiti can attract further tagging creating a cycle that is hard to break without professional help. Third, porous building materials such as brick or render can absorb paint and stains making the graffiti harder to remove over time. Finally, some graffiti is illegal and linked to anti social behavior which can create a sense of insecurity around your property. Prompt professional cleaning reduces these risks and helps maintain a secure welcoming environment for customers and staff.

Traditional graffiti

Traditional graffiti includes spray painted tags murals or letters applied with aerosol cans or paint. This is the most common form encountered on shopfronts and office blocks. Our professional cleaners target the pigment and markers without harming the substrate. We remove layers of paint and re paint if necessary to restore a uniform surface. On porous materials such as brick or render the process requires careful scraping followed by cleaning ensuring no residue remains that could attract fresh tagging.

Acid etched graffiti

Acid etched graffiti is more serious because it involves chemical etching on glass or polished surfaces. It creates deep marks that are not simply painted over. The removal process for acid etched graffiti in glass or mirror surfaces requires specialized solvents and mechanical restoration to restore transparency and clarity. We treat acid etched marks with care to avoid creating new micro scratches while bringing back the original appearance of the surface. This type of cleaning is a specialty we highlight because it is a known challenge for commercial properties particularly on shopfront glass and office windows.

Stencil and poster graffiti

Stencil work and posters can be layered and difficult to remove on some substrates. Posters bonded to windows or walls require techniques to separate the adhesive without damaging the underlying surface. We use gentler removal methods on delicate substrates while ensuring the adhesive residues are completely removed to prevent reuse of the same frame or wall for new material.

Tagging and throw ups

Tags are quick marks left by graffiti writers. Throw ups are larger letters created rapidly. Both types are troublesome on metal signage brick walls and painted surfaces. Our approach focuses on removing the pigment while preserving the sign lettering if it is part of the branding. We protect any branding elements during the cleaning and we can refresh signage after a thorough graffiti removal where needed.

Step 4. Cleaning and substrate specific techniques

The cleaning method depends on the surface. For brick or render we use appropriate cleaners and gentle mechanical action to lift paint without etching the surface. For glass we use methods to avoid streaks and to restore clarity after any acid etched marks. For metal signs or frames we carefully remove graffiti while preventing corrosion or surface damage. Step 6. Optional anti graffiti protection

Anti graffiti coatings create a protective barrier that makes later graffiti easier to remove. They can be especially beneficial for shopfronts and retail spaces in Edgware where vandalism risk is higher. We explain the choices of coating including water based or solvent based options and whether a sacrificial or non sacrificial coating suits your property and budget.
